Bundle Up: Is the MVP Bundle Worth the 4,600 CFB 26 Coins?

The MVP Bundle for College Football 26, priced at $149.99, offers a comprehensive package that combines both College Football 26 and Madden NFL 26 Deluxe Editions, along with a host of exclusive in-game bonuses and early access perks. Whether this bundle is worth the investment depends largely on your gaming preferences and how much you plan to engage with both titles.
One of the main draws of the MVP Bundle is the inclusion of 4,600 College Football Ultimate Team (CUT) points and 4,600 Madden Ultimate Team (MUT) points. These points provide a significant boost in building your Ultimate Team by allowing you to purchase player packs, upgrade players, and acquire valuable in-game items early on. For players who want to jumpstart their team-building efforts without grinding extensively, this currency infusion is a major advantage—especially compared to farming cheap CFB 26 Coins through gameplay alone.
The bundle also grants early access to both games—three days before the official release—which is a valuable perk for eager fans who want to get a head start on solo challenges and multiplayer modes. Early access can translate to more time to complete objectives, earn rewards, and establish a competitive edge before the wider player base joins.
In addition to points and early access, the MVP Bundle includes exclusive player items such as the CUT Elite Player Item and MUT Elite Player Item, along with Season 1 Elite Player Items and Cover Athlete Elite Player Items. These exclusive cards often come with high ratings or unique attributes that can enhance your team’s performance from the outset. The bundle also provides valuable coaching resources like Dynasty Coach Points and Franchise Coach Ability Points, which help accelerate your progress in career and franchise modes.
For players who enjoy both Madden NFL and College Football, the MVP Bundle represents a cost-effective way to access premium content for both games in a single purchase. It also includes special packs like the CUT Top Prospect Pack and All Hands Ultimate Team Pack, giving you more options to customize and improve your roster using your NCAA 26 Coins as well.
However, if your interest lies solely in College Football 26, the MVP Bundle might be pricier than necessary. The Deluxe Edition, priced at $99.99, offers many of the essential bonuses and early access for College Football 26 alone, making it a more budget-friendly choice for single-game players.
The MVP Bundle is worth the 4,600 CFB 26 Coins and its $149.99 price tag if you plan to play both College Football 26 and Madden NFL 26 and want to maximize your early-game advantages with exclusive items, early access, and substantial in-game currency. For players focused exclusively on College Football 26, the Deluxe Edition may provide better value without the additional Madden content.
